Mary Elizabeth Armstrong was born in 1853 in Butler, Butler, Pennsylvania, USA, the child of Artemas John Armstrong And Charlotte Mary Crozier. In 1860, Mary Elizabeth Armstrong resided in Pittsburgh Ward 1, Allegheny, Pennsylvania, USA. In 1870, Mary Elizabeth Armstrong resided in Township 3, Pawnee, Nebraska, USA. Mary Elizabeth Armstrong married Louis Milton Covey, William Christal, and had children including Charlotte M Covey, George Artmus Covey Mrca, Jennie Louise Covey, Marqueritta Rita Covey, Mary I Covey, Robert Lee Covey. Mary Elizabeth Armstrong passed away in 1941 in Dufur, Wasco, Oregon, USA.
